Three finalists have been chosen, and now you can help decide the logo for the 2023 Marblehead Festival of Arts.

Voting is open through Dec. 27 at the following Marblehead “polling places”:

There is also voting at the public libraries in Salem and Swampscott.
The winning artist and the finalists will be introduced and honored during a Logo Premiere Party at a Marblehead restaurant in January, to which the public will be invited.
The winning logo will then grace the publicity and logo products sold during the 57th Festival of Arts July 1-4, 2023.
The judges for the year’s contest were Mary Melilli, graphic artist and professor of media and communication at Salem State University; F.L. Woods owner Wayne George, and Kristen Nyberg, owner of Nyberg Design, who also won the 2019 Festival logo contest.
